public interface Projection extends Serializable
Criteria query.
Built-in projection types are provided by the Projections factory class. This interface might be
implemented by application classes that define custom projections.Projections,

String toSqlString(Criteria criteria, int position, CriteriaQuery criteriaQuery) throws HibernateException
criteria - The local criteria to which this project is attached (for resolution).position - The number of columns rendered in the SELECT clause before this projection. Generally
speaking this is useful to ensure uniqueness of the individual columns aliases.criteriaQuery - The overall criteria query instance.HibernateException - Indicates a problem performing the renderingString toGroupSqlString(Criteria criteria, CriteriaQuery criteriaQuery) throws HibernateException
criteria - The local criteria to which this project is attached (for resolution).criteriaQuery - The overall criteria query instance.HibernateException - Indicates a problem performing the renderingType[] getTypes(Criteria criteria, CriteriaQuery criteriaQuery) throws HibernateException
fragment. In other words what are the types
that would represent the values this projection asked to be pulled into the result set?criteria - The local criteria to which this project is attached (for resolution).criteriaQuery - The overall criteria query instance.HibernateException - Indicates a problem resolving the typesType[] getTypes(String alias, Criteria criteria, CriteriaQuery criteriaQuery) throws HibernateException
getTypes(org.hibernate.Criteria, CriteriaQuery) in that here we are only interested in
the types related to the given criteria-level alias.alias - The criteria-level alias for which to find types.criteria - The local criteria to which this project is attached (for resolution).criteriaQuery - The overall criteria query instance.HibernateException - Indicates a problem resolving the typesString[] getColumnAliases(int position)
toSqlString(org.hibernate.Criteria, int, org.hibernate.criterion.CriteriaQuery). Hibernate always uses column aliases to extract data from the
JDBC ResultSet, so it is important that these be implemented correctly in order for
Hibernate to be able to extract these val;ues correctly.position - Just as in toSqlString(org.hibernate.Criteria, int, org.hibernate.criterion.CriteriaQuery), represents the number of columns rendered
